    New York Giants’ Offense Faces Historic Scoring Decline Amidst Growing Challenges

    Offensive Inconsistency Plagues Giants as Scoring Hits Franchise Lows

    The New York Giants are currently grappling with an offensive downturn that threatens to set a new franchise record for the lowest points scored in a season. Throughout the campaign, the offense has struggled to maintain momentum, with key contributors unable to consistently deliver. This has resulted in numerous stalled drives and squandered scoring chances, leaving fans and analysts increasingly concerned. The quarterback position has been particularly unstable, and the absence of explosive plays has allowed opposing defenses to contain the Giants’ offense with relative ease.

    Several pivotal issues have fueled this decline:

    • Injuries sidelining essential skill players, diminishing depth and offensive versatility
    • Offensive line deficiencies leading to heightened pressure and rushed throws
    • Poor third-down efficiency, causing drives to falter and momentum to slip away

    Underlying Causes Behind the Giants’ Offensive Struggles

    The Giants’ offensive woes stem from a combination of factors that have collectively undermined their ability to sustain drives and score points. Chief among these is the instability at quarterback, where injuries and inconsistent performances have disrupted offensive cohesion. Backup quarterbacks have struggled to fill the void, resulting in a stagnant passing attack that limits yardage and scoring chances. Additionally, the offensive line’s inability to provide adequate protection has led to increased sacks and hurried decisions, further stalling offensive progress.

    Additional challenges exacerbating the situation include:

    • Reduced effectiveness in the running game due to a thin depth chart at running back
    • Wide receiver injuries limiting dependable targets and route options
    • Frequent penalties negating positive plays and killing momentum
    • Predictable play-calling that fails to exploit defensive weaknesses
